Welcome to Project Obscura—an advanced, tech-forward Telegram bot designed for seamless and efficient payment testing across multiple gateways. Whether you’re working with Stripe, PayPal, Shopify, Razorpay, PayU, or Mass Stripe, Project Obscura has you covered with its asynchronous capabilities and robust load handling. This bot ensures your payment processing tasks are handled smoothly, without risking IP bans, and integrates NopeCHA for automated CAPTCHA solving.
-
🔗 Multi-Gateway Support: Test and process payments across a wide range of gateways including:
- Stripe
- PayPal
- Shopify
- Razorpay
- PayU
- Mass Stripe
-
⚡ Asynchronous Operations: Execute multiple payment operations simultaneously with asynchronous handling, ensuring high efficiency and speed.
-
🛡️ Load Management: Robust architecture designed to handle heavy traffic without triggering IP bans, ensuring your operations remain uninterrupted.
-
🧩 NopeCHA Integration: Automatic CAPTCHA solving through NopeCHA ensures a smooth and hassle-free payment testing process.
-
🔧 Open to Contributions: We actively encourage and welcome pull requests, code enhancements, and new feature suggestions from the community.
- Python 3.8+ is required for running the bot.
- Telegram Bot API Token for interacting with users.
-
Clone the Repository:
git clone https://github.com/yourusername/project-obscura.git cd project-obscura
-
Install Dependencies:
Use pip to install the necessary packages:
Add all the Necessary Values like admin list user ids and the telegram bot token
-
Run the Bot:
Start your bot with:
python bot.py
Once the bot is live, simply interact with it on Telegram. It guides you through the process of card testing and payment processing, all within an intuitive and user-friendly interface. The bot’s asynchronous nature ensures that you can handle multiple payment requests efficiently, without any lag or disruption.
We're excited to have you contribute to Project Obscura! Whether it’s fixing bugs, improving documentation, or adding new features, your input is valued. To contribute:
- Fork the repository.
- Create your feature branch:
git checkout -b feature-name
. - Commit your changes:
git commit -m 'Add some feature'
. - Push to the branch:
git push origin feature-name
. - Open a pull request.
All contributions are appreciated, and we’ll review and merge them promptly!
Project Obscura is released under the MIT License. For more details, see the LICENSE file.
A big thank you to all anonymous that power Project Obscura: